Enhancing Cybersecurity in Software Development: The Crucial Role of VPNs

December 1, 2023 Business, Web development

In an era defined by digital innovation, the integrity and security of software development stand as linchpins to safeguard sensitive data and intellectual property. As the technological landscape expands, so do the risks, making the integration of robust cybersecurity measures an absolute imperative. Amid this landscape, Virtual Private Networks (VPNs) emerge as pivotal tools, offering a shield against potential cyber threats and fortifying the foundations of software development processes.

Understanding the Vulnerabilities

The realm of software development often involves remote collaborations, necessitating the transfer of critical information across networks. However, this data transmission opens up vulnerabilities, creating gateways for malicious actors to exploit. Shockingly, a study conducted by Verizon found that 30% of breaches involve internal actors, magnifying the significance of securing internal communications. VPNs address this vulnerability by encrypting data, rendering it incomprehensible to unauthorized users and thwarting potential breaches.

The Shielding Power of VPNs

VPNs establish secure, encrypted connections over less secure networks, creating a protective tunnel for data to travel through. This encryption, often employing advanced encryption standards (AES), serves as a formidable barrier against eavesdropping and tampering. It’s akin to sending information in a coded language that only the intended recipient can decipher, ensuring that critical intellectual property and sensitive data remain safeguarded.

Moreover, the inherent anonymity provided by VPNs plays a pivotal role in fortifying cybersecurity. By masking IP addresses and encrypting internet traffic, VPNs obscure the digital footprint of developers and their activities. This obfuscation not only protects against potential targeted attacks but also shields against reconnaissance efforts by cybercriminals, reducing the likelihood of unauthorized access to sensitive development environments.

Integration into Software Development

In the landscape of software development, where collaborative efforts transcend geographical boundaries, the incorporation of VPNs becomes quintessential. By providing secure remote access to development environments, VPNs enable seamless collaboration while maintaining stringent security protocols. This facilitates the agility necessary for swift development cycles without compromising on the integrity of the code or the confidentiality of the project.

Furthermore, for developers seeking to safeguard their activities on various platforms, downloading VPN for PC becomes a fundamental step. These VPNs serve as the backbone of secure connections, ensuring data encryption and identity masking, regardless of the operating system used. They act as shields for developers working from different environments, ensuring secure access to critical repositories or version control systems.

Addressing Potential Limitations

While VPNs offer substantial security benefits, acknowledging their limitations is crucial. VPNs can occasionally introduce latency due to the encryption and decryption process, potentially affecting real-time collaboration and performance in certain scenarios. Additionally, the reliance on VPNs demands diligent upkeep, including regular updates and robust authentication measures, to prevent potential vulnerabilities from arising.

Another noteworthy aspect is the evolving nature of cyber threats. VPNs serve as formidable barriers, yet they are not impervious to sophisticated cyberattacks. As cybercriminal tactics evolve, continuous vigilance, regular security audits, and staying abreast of emerging threats become paramount to ensure the efficacy of VPN-based security measures. This holds true whether you download VPN for Mac or opt to download VPN for PC given that cyber threats transcend operating systems, demanding consistent adaptation and proactive security measures across all platforms.


In the dynamic sphere of software development, where innovation converges with security concerns, VPNs emerge as indispensable guardians of digital integrity. Their encryption prowess and ability to cloak identities stand as formidable defenses against the ever-evolving landscape of cyber threats. By integrating VPNs into the software development lifecycle, organizations fortify their cybersecurity posture, fostering an environment where innovation thrives securely. As technology continues to advance, the adoption of VPNs stands as a critical stride towards mitigating risks and safeguarding the future of software development.